Google's Help Guide On Redirects And Google Search Updated

A comprehensive breakdown of Google's expanded redirect documentation and what it means for your SEO strategy. Learn the technical implementation details for proper URL redirection.

Understanding Google's Updated Redirect Guidance

In June 2025, Google significantly expanded its official documentation on redirects, providing webmasters and SEO professionals with clearer guidance on how different types of redirects affect Google Search. This update came as part of Google's broader effort to consolidate and improve its Search Central documentation, making technical SEO implementation more accessible and transparent.

The expansion of the redirects documentation reflects Google's recognition that proper redirect implementation remains one of the most common sources of technical SEO errors. By providing more detailed guidance on the various redirect methods available and their specific effects on search indexing, Google aims to reduce the frequency of common mistakes that can negatively impact search visibility.

This guide examines the key updates to Google's redirect guidance and provides practical implementation strategies based on the official recommendations from the Google Search Central documentation on redirects.

Understanding Redirect Types And Their Search Effects

Permanent Redirects (301, 308)

Permanent redirects signal to Google that a URL has been moved permanently to a new location. When Google encounters a 301 redirect, it understands that the original page will not return and should transfer its ranking signals to the destination URL. According to Google's official documentation, permanent redirects cause the new redirect target to appear in search results, effectively consolidating the SEO value of the original URL with the destination page.

Key characteristics of 301 redirects:

  • The new redirect target appears in search results
  • Ranking signals transfer from the original URL to the destination
  • Link equity is passed to the final destination
  • Google consolidates indexing on the target URL

The 301 redirect has been the standard recommendation for permanent URL changes for many years. When implemented correctly, it tells Google to treat the destination URL as the canonical version going forward. This means that any existing ranking signals, inbound links, and authority that the original URL has accumulated will be passed to the new location. The transfer is not always 100% complete immediately, but over time the destination URL should fully inherit the SEO value of the redirected page.

The HTTP 308 status code represents a permanent redirect that preserves the request method. Unlike the 301, which technically only specified for document moved but left the request method implementation-dependent, the 308 ensures that if a POST request was made to the original URL, it will be treated as a POST request to the destination. While less commonly used than 301s, 308 redirects are appropriate in API contexts or any situation where maintaining the exact request method is critical.

Temporary Redirects (302, 307)

Temporary redirects indicate that a URL is temporarily located at a different address but will return to its original location. Google's documentation clarifies that temporary redirects cause the source page to remain in search results rather than being replaced by the redirect target.

Key characteristics of 302 redirects:

  • The original URL remains indexed in search results
  • Ranking signals stay with the source URL
  • Appropriate for temporary content moves (maintenance, A/B testing)
  • Destination URL is treated as temporary replacement

The 302 redirect has been the traditional choice for temporary URL changes, such as during site maintenance, A/B testing, or seasonal promotions where content will return to the original URL. When Google encounters a 302, it continues to index and rank the original URL while treating the destination as a temporary replacement.

The 307 status code is the temporary redirect equivalent of 308, ensuring that the request method is preserved. Like 302s, 307 redirects should be used when the redirection is temporary and the original URL will be back in service.

Meta Refresh And Client-Side Redirects

Meta refresh redirects and JavaScript-based redirects operate differently from server-side HTTP redirects. Google's documentation specifically addresses these client-side methods, noting that while they can redirect users, they may not be processed with the same reliability as server-side redirects for search indexing purposes.

Meta refresh tags placed in the HTML head section can redirect users after a specified delay. These are sometimes used for landing pages that redirect after displaying a message or for simple site migrations where server configuration access is limited. However, Google recommends using server-side redirects whenever possible because they provide clearer signals about the redirect type and permanence.

JavaScript redirects, which use window.location or similar methods to redirect users, are processed by Googlebot after the page is rendered. This means that Google must execute the JavaScript to discover the redirect destination, introducing additional complexity and potential processing delays. For critical redirects that affect search indexing, server-side HTTP redirects remain the recommended approach, as documented in Google's JavaScript SEO basics.

When implementing JavaScript-based solutions on your site, understanding how Google renders JavaScript content is essential. Poor rendering implementation can lead to redirect issues, making it important to remove JavaScript rendering blocks that could interfere with search engine access.

Redirect Impact Metrics

90%+

Ranking signal transfer with proper 301 implementation

1

Recommended maximum hops in redirect chains

302

Status code for temporary redirects

308

Permanent redirect preserving HTTP method

Technical Implementation Methods

Server-Side Redirect Configuration

Implementing redirects at the server level provides the most reliable and performant solution for URL redirection. The specific implementation varies depending on the web server software in use, but the underlying principle remains consistent: the server returns an appropriate HTTP status code along with the Location header pointing to the destination URL.

For Apache servers, redirects are typically configured using the mod_rewrite module within .htaccess files or virtual host configurations. The RewriteRule directive combined with RewriteCond conditions allows for sophisticated redirect patterns that can handle complex URL restructuring scenarios. A basic 301 redirect in Apache might look like:

# Basic 301 redirect
Redirect 301 /old-page.html /new-page.html

# Using mod_rewrite for pattern matching
RewriteEngine On
RewriteRule ^old-directory/(.*)$ /new-directory/$1 [R=301,L]

Nginx configuration uses the return directive for simple redirects and rewrite directives for more complex pattern matching. The return directive is generally preferred when possible because it is more efficient, being processed directly in Nginx's configuration without regex evaluation:

# Simple 301 redirect
return 301 /new-page permanent;

# Pattern-based redirect
rewrite ^/old-directory/(.*)$ /new-directory/$1 permanent;

When implementing bulk redirects for site migrations or URL structure changes, configuration files should be carefully organized to avoid conflicts and ensure maintainability. Grouping related redirects, using consistent naming conventions for redirect rules, and documenting the purpose of each redirect helps prevent errors and makes future updates easier to manage.

Application-Level Redirect Implementation

Content management systems and web frameworks typically provide built-in methods for handling redirects that abstract away the underlying server configuration. These application-level redirects are often stored in databases or configuration files, making them easier to manage through administrative interfaces while still utilizing server-side HTTP redirects.

WordPress plugins such as Redirection or Yoast SEO Premium provide user-friendly interfaces for managing redirects without editing configuration files directly. These tools maintain redirect records in the database and typically use .htaccess modifications or PHP-level handling to implement the actual redirects. For sites with complex redirect requirements or frequent URL changes, dedicated redirect management plugins offer significant advantages over manual configuration.

However, WordPress sites can encounter redirect errors when misconfigured. Understanding how to resolve WordPress redirect issues helps prevent common configuration mistakes that can impact site accessibility.

Many modern web frameworks include routing systems that can handle redirects as part of the application logic. In Express.js, for example, the res.redirect() method sends appropriate redirect responses. Laravel applications can define redirects in routes files. These approaches integrate redirects with application logic, enabling dynamic redirect behavior based on user authentication, session state, or other runtime conditions.

For enterprise environments or sites requiring extensive redirect management, implementing a centralized redirect management system through your web development services ensures consistency and maintainability across all redirect implementations.

Validation And Testing Approaches

Using Google Search Console

Google Search Console provides several tools for monitoring redirect health and identifying issues that may affect search indexing. The URL Inspection tool allows webmasters to check how Googlebot sees a specific URL, including any redirects that may be in place. When a URL is inspected, Search Console shows whether it is indexed, what Googlebot's last crawl found, and whether any redirect is being followed.

The Coverage report in Search Console identifies pages that are excluded from indexing due to redirects, which can help identify redirect chains or loops that may not be intended. Understanding these exclusions is important because excessive redirect chains can consume crawl budget and delay the indexing of new content. Google recommends keeping redirect chains as short as possible, ideally no more than one hop between the original and final URLs.

Crawl stats reports provide insights into how Googlebot is accessing the site and can reveal patterns that may indicate redirect-related issues. If Googlebot is spending significant time following redirect chains or encountering redirect errors, these reports can highlight the problem before it significantly impacts search performance. These metrics are part of the Google Crawling infrastructure documentation that consolidates guidance on crawl budget optimization.

Manual Testing Methods

Beyond automated monitoring, manual testing of redirects using browser developer tools helps verify that redirects are implemented correctly. The Network tab in browser developer tools shows the complete redirect chain, including each HTTP status code and the headers exchanged during the redirect process. This visibility helps identify unexpected redirect behaviors, such as redirect chains that were not intended or incorrect status codes being returned.

Command-line tools like curl provide another method for testing redirects without browser overhead:

# Check redirect chain with curl
curl -I https://example.com/old-url

# Follow redirects and show complete chain
curl -L -v https://example.com/old-url 2>&1 | grep -E "< HTTP|< Location"

Browser extensions that display redirect chains visually can accelerate the testing process for sites with numerous redirects. These tools typically show the complete redirect path for any visited URL, including timing information that can help identify performance issues related to redirect chains. Regular testing using these tools helps catch redirect issues before they significantly impact search performance.

Understanding how Google renders your pages is also important for testing redirects on JavaScript-heavy sites, as rendering issues can affect how Google discovers and follows redirect rules.

Common Redirect Pitfalls And Solutions

Redirect Chains And Loops

Redirect chains occur when one redirect points to another URL that also redirects, creating a chain of multiple hops before reaching the final destination. Google's documentation and crawling infrastructure guidance note that while Google can follow these chains, each additional hop consumes crawl budget and may delay the indexing of the final destination. Long chains of redirects can also negatively impact user experience through increased page load times.

The solution to redirect chains is to update the original redirect to point directly to the final destination URL. This requires identifying all URLs in the chain and updating the source redirect rule to bypass intermediate steps. Regular audits of redirect configurations help identify chains that may have developed over time as content was moved or reorganized.

Redirect loops represent a more serious problem where two or more URLs redirect to each other in an infinite cycle. These loops consume significant crawl budget and can prevent affected pages from being indexed. Identifying and breaking redirect loops should be a priority, as they represent broken site architecture that prevents Google from properly accessing content. Server error logs and Search Console crawl reports often reveal loop conditions before they cause significant indexing problems.

When redirecting domains or moving content permanently, understanding the impact on search rankings helps you avoid common pitfalls that could harm your site's visibility.

Mixed Content And Relative Path Issues

When implementing redirects across different domains or in mixed HTTP/HTTPS environments, absolute URLs must be used in redirect targets to ensure consistent behavior. Relative URLs in redirect targets can lead to unexpected behavior depending on the original URL's protocol and path structure, potentially causing redirects to fail or point to incorrect destinations.

Cross-protocol redirects, such as redirecting from HTTPS to HTTP, can create security warnings for users and may not be followed by Googlebot in all cases. Modern security practices strongly favor HTTPS, and redirects should typically direct users to secure versions of pages rather than away from them. Sites should ensure that all redirects maintain or improve security, not introduce vulnerabilities.

Content-type mismatches between redirect source and destination pages can cause unexpected indexing behavior. When redirecting, the destination page should provide similar content to what users and search engines expected from the source. Redirecting to a fundamentally different page type or content can confuse search engines about the relationship between URLs and may dilute ranking signals.

Proper redirect implementation is essential to maintaining site architecture integrity and ensuring search engines can efficiently crawl and index your content.

Monitoring And Maintenance Strategies

Establishing Baseline Metrics

Before making significant redirect implementations, establishing baseline metrics provides a reference point for measuring impact. Key metrics to track include organic traffic to URLs that will be redirected, indexing status in Search Console, and crawl statistics that show how Googlebot accesses affected URLs. This baseline enables objective assessment of whether redirects are achieving their intended purpose.

Historical traffic data in analytics platforms helps identify which URLs receive significant search traffic and should be prioritized for careful redirect implementation. URLs with strong search presence require redirects that fully transfer ranking signals, while URLs with minimal traffic may tolerate less careful handling. Understanding the relative importance of different URLs helps allocate testing and validation resources appropriately.

Link profile analysis using backlink tools reveals external sites that link to URLs that will be redirected. These linking relationships represent valuable SEO assets that should be preserved through proper redirect implementation. High-value backlinks may warrant additional monitoring after redirects are implemented to ensure they continue to contribute to search performance.

Ongoing Monitoring Protocols

Regular review of Search Console reports helps identify redirect issues before they cause significant search performance problems. The Coverage report's exclusion data, URL Inspection tool results, and manual action notifications all provide signals about redirect health. Establishing a weekly or monthly review cadence ensures issues are caught promptly.

Analytics monitoring for traffic changes on redirected URLs helps identify problems that may not appear in Search Console. Significant drops in traffic to redirected URLs may indicate that redirects are not being followed properly or that ranking signals are not transferring as expected. Traffic increases to redirect targets can confirm that redirects are working effectively.

Periodic redirect audits using crawling tools help identify chains, loops, or orphaned redirects that may have developed over time. Sites with frequent content changes or organizational restructuring should audit redirects more frequently, while relatively stable sites may require less frequent review. Automated scanning tools can help scale the audit process for larger sites.

Implementing a comprehensive SEO monitoring strategy ensures that redirect health is maintained alongside other technical SEO factors that influence search visibility.

Recent Documentation Updates And Implications

June 2025 Redirect Guide Expansion

The June 2025 expansion of Google's redirect documentation represented the most significant update to redirect guidance in recent years. This expansion provided more detailed coverage of redirect types and their specific effects on Google Search, addressing many questions that had previously required interpretation or experimentation to resolve.

The expanded documentation clarified the distinction between how permanent and temporary redirects affect search results, making it clearer when each type should be used. This guidance helps webmasters avoid common mistakes such as using 302 redirects for permanently moved content, which can prevent proper ranking signal transfer and delay the indexing of new URLs.

Additional guidance on client-side redirects and meta refresh tags helped webmasters understand the trade-offs between these methods and server-side HTTP redirects. While client-side methods can be useful in specific scenarios, the documentation reinforced that server-side redirects remain the preferred approach for most redirect situations.

December 2025 Clarifications

The December 2025 documentation updates included important clarifications about JavaScript processing and redirect handling. These clarifications addressed how Googlebot handles redirects on pages with non-200 HTTP status codes, which can affect how JavaScript-based redirects are processed.

The documentation also addressed canonicalization in the context of JavaScript, noting that canonical tags specified in the original HTML take precedence over those added dynamically through JavaScript. This clarification has implications for sites that use JavaScript frameworks and may attempt to set canonical URLs client-side, as the original server-rendered HTML remains the authoritative source for these signals.

Additional documentation migration moved crawling-related content to a new centralized location at the Google. This reorganization consolidated Crawling infrastructure site documentation that applies across multiple Google products, making it easier to find comprehensive guidance on crawl budget optimization and HTTP status code handling.

Best Practices Summary

Implementing redirects according to Google's updated guidance requires attention to several key principles. Always use server-side HTTP redirects (301, 302, 308) rather than client-side methods when possible, as these provide the clearest signals to Googlebot and the most reliable user experience. Keep redirect chains short, ideally implementing direct redirects from source to final destination without intermediate hops.

Choose permanent (301) redirects for content that will not return to its original URL, as this ensures proper ranking signal transfer to the destination. Use temporary redirects (302, 307) only for truly temporary situations where the original URL will be restored. Consistently choosing the correct redirect type prevents confusion in search indexing and preserves SEO value appropriately.

Validate all redirects before deploying to production using browser developer tools, curl commands, or dedicated redirect testing tools. Monitor redirect performance after implementation through Search Console and analytics to catch issues early. Establish regular audit procedures to identify redirect chains, loops, or other issues that may develop over time.

Implementation checklist:

  • Use server-side redirects (301, 302, 308)
  • Implement direct redirects without intermediate hops
  • Test redirects using developer tools and curl
  • Monitor via Search Console and analytics
  • Conduct regular redirect audits
  • Document all redirect rules and purposes

Following these principles and regularly reviewing Google's documentation updates ensures that redirect implementations maintain strong search visibility while supporting site architecture changes and migrations.

Frequently Asked Questions

Need Help Implementing Proper Redirect Strategies?

Our technical SEO experts can help you implement redirects that preserve your search rankings and improve site architecture.